update document/7.Pika派开发板游玩指南,到手的开发板玩起来!.md.

This commit is contained in:
李昂 2021-11-22 12:24:15 +00:00 committed by Gitee
parent ffeccd8b2f
commit cd04598c95

View File

@ -10,4 +10,73 @@
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/193551_ac53c408_5521445.png "屏幕截图.png")
这个开发板
这个开发板由PikaScript项目官方支持持续滚动更新PikaScript的最新内核最新功能都可以在这个开发板上抢先体验到。
这个开发板也由项目官方适配了大量外设驱动、包括GPIO、TIME、ADC、IIC、LCD、KEY、PWM等模块的驱动都已经开发好可以直接用python进行编程。
## 如何给单片机下载Python程序
下载方法非常简单只需要连接上Type-C数据线就可以了。
然后我们点examples文件夹
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/200332_3e87979e_5521445.png "屏幕截图.png")
我们用一根USB数据线连接电脑和Pika派开发板就可以下载程序了。
下载程序的时候需要使用一个串口助手工具我们可以使用正点原子开发的XCOM助手在正点原子的论坛可以下载到。
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/200618_b8f264a8_5521445.png "屏幕截图.png")
选择好COM口然后波特率选为115200再点打开串口这时候就和Pika派连接上了。
这时候直接发送一个Pthon脚本文件就可以给Pika派下载Python程序了。
为了验证下载能不能成功我们使用PikaScript源码仓库里面的示例Python脚本。
我们进入PikaScript的代码仓库
https://gitee.com/Lyon1998/pikascript
惯例点一个Star~
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/201054_c22a0714_5521445.png "屏幕截图.png")
然后我们点击examples文件夹里面放的就是可以运行的Python例程了~
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/201133_2caa690c_5521445.png "屏幕截图.png")
我们打开GPIO文件夹来点亮一下流水灯看看~
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/201304_ee6f19c7_5521445.png "屏幕截图.png")
GPIO文件夹里面的main.py就是GPIO的示例代码了
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/201351_226525cc_5521445.png "屏幕截图.png")
我们可以点开main.py看看~
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/201416_4e812a19_5521445.png "屏幕截图.png")
先不解释里面的内容,我们直接下载这个脚本看看。
我们也在桌面新建一个main.py文件然后把这段代码复制进去。
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/201535_8f49da20_5521445.png "屏幕截图.png")
我们选择这个main.py文件
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/201639_79a783b1_5521445.png "屏幕截图.png")
然后点击"发送文件", 就可以把脚本下载进去了!
我们可以看到[ OK ]: Programing ok!的提示,这就是说明下载成功了!
![输入图片说明](https://images.gitee.com/uploads/images/2021/1122/201816_13337449_5521445.png "屏幕截图.png")
这时开发板上面的LED就会闪动起来
恭喜你达成单片机玩Python的成就